Bell Tabbed MASCAC And WACBA Men’s Basketball Player Of The Week

Bell Tabbed MASCAC And WACBA Men’s Basketball Player Of The Week

Dorchester, Mass. native registers fourth weekly accolade on the season

FITCHBURG, Mass. – Fitchburg State senior guard Jaleel Bell was selected both Massachusetts State Collegiate Athletic Conference (MASCAC) and Worcester Area College Basketball Association (WACBA) Men's Basketball Player of the Week as announced by the conference office on Monday afternoon.

Bell picks up his fourth weekly honor of the year after averaging 27 points, 9.5 rebounds, three assists, 1.5 steals and two blocks in a 2-0 week for the Green and Gold. The second-year Falcon netted a double-double of 28 points and 11 boards to go along with three assists and three blocks in an 84-70 win over Worcester State on Wednesday before adding 26 points, eight caroms, three assists, three steals and one block in a 90-65 triumph against MCLA on Saturday.

The Fitchburg State men's basketball team (13-10, 8-2 MASCAC) returns to action on Wednesday as it travels to Salem State to take on the Vikings for a contest starting at 5:30 p.m.
